Launch a Quick Testing Sprint

Why wait? Kick off a 90-day sprint to test formats, audiences, and messages before going all-in. One tweak to your schedule brings faster lessons. Pull together cross-functional teams with clear roles: a content strategist, an analytics lead, a platform engineer. Hold weekly reviews to stay sharp. Unify your data in one real-time dashboard; monitor click-through rates, time spent on content, completion rates, engagement depth, and ROI signals. Switch to modular templates for content—try short videos, carousels, live sessions—and tweak based on what works.

Set firm boundaries to build trust: privacy rules, clear disclosures, brand guidelines baked into every piece. Manage your risk budget carefully. Tie measurements to real business wins—track growth, link performance, effects on customer acquisition, retention, and revenue. What really drives results?
